Output a68ff62fcb507413b643a7d96bac7ca4d5f2e6a653e2eebce9603ee0bcf9fcd0:1

value
737989
script pubkey
OP_0 OP_PUSHBYTES_20 2521ad1a1ce94f3ae64d455e5b67fede7992aff5
address
bc1qy5s66xsua98n4ejdg409kel7meue9tl4mtc2k7
transaction
a68ff62fcb507413b643a7d96bac7ca4d5f2e6a653e2eebce9603ee0bcf9fcd0
confirmations
44129
spent
true